Environment Artist (Contract)
Sony Interactive Entertainment
Contract
Santa Monica, California
As an Environment Artist, you will effectively collaborate with a wide range of development team members outside of their direct discipline, such as the Art Director, Designers, Technical Artists, Animators, Programmers and Producers, to optimally achieve artistic goals and implementation as they relate to design and technological considerations.
Responsibilities
- Content creation, including 3D modeling/sculpting, 2D texture map painting, material setup/UV layout, and LOD creation according to defined quality standards, artistic styles, conceptual designs, development pipelines, technical parameters and production goals
- Skilled in level art workflow, including assembly, set dressing, and asset composition across levels
- Ability to develop a comprehensive knowledge of the art production pipeline and all engine features, tools and systems associated with the creation of art assets
- Maintain artistic goals and vision through all phases of the game development cycle from pre-production through final product release – this entails ensuring environment/level assets are of the highest artistic quality and upholding the integrity of the game's design and artistic vision of the game
- Maintain a strong knowledge of the games design to support communication and enable early identification of issues, as well as help drive participation in discussions
- Facilitate requests or info needs regarding any aspect of the environment/level art creation process as needed
- Actively improve skill set and abilities by keeping aware of industry trends and techniques, evaluating competitive products, learning new software packages and traditional art methods
- Use time management and prioritization skills to collaborate with the Production group to develop task lists that ensure assignments are progressing in alignment with schedules, milestones and overall project goals
- Clearly communicate updates and properly escalate concerns to the appropriate team member(s) and manager(s)
Requirements
- 3+ years industry experience or related experience
- Strong traditional fine art skills, training, and production experience (illustration, painting, organic forms, color theory, perspective, 2D & 3D design)
- Proficient in the use of Maya, Zbrush, Substance Designer, and Substance Painter
- Familiarity with video game product development including, but not limited to workflow, tools, lighting, high and low poly modeling, texture painting, particle systems, UV layout, in-game animation, material setup, layout, SFX and engine parameters/optimizations
- Excellent communication, organizational, time management, and interpersonal skills
- Works under minimal direction to determine and develop approach to solutions
- B.A. in fine arts or relevant curriculum or equivalent skillset
- Preferred Experience
- One or more published titles are considered a strength
- Previous or next-gen video game platform experience
